We're looking for an interim In-house Legal Counsel to join our Legal team at Pleo in Copenhagen, Denmark. In this role, you'll serve as a trusted legal advisor across the business, protecting our interests and enabling growth as we scale our fintech platform. If you're excited about working at the intersection of legal strategy and operational excellence, and are passionate about building a compliant, well-governed fintech company, then this is the opportunity for you!
Please note that the role is a parental leave cover and therefore fixed-term until 30 September 2027.
You'll report to one of our Associate Director, Legal and work closely with teams in People, Fraud, Finance, Product, Compliance and Operations. Our legal team is highly collaborative and dedicated to managing legal risk while enabling business velocity.
